Be more intense than the ordinary Fashion DIY and creativity took a darker and more controversial side with the political, idealistic youth who proudly shook their leather, bristles and studs in the faces of fascism.
80s punk shocked the world with its aggressive, unconventional and artistic exploitation of music and fashion. This outburst from the postwar generation of angry, unemployed youth was infectious. Their extreme views on politics, music and fashion took the world by storm. Punk began to symbolize anarchy and insurgence, eventually testing and enlarging the gap from their previous generations. This was about fighting oppression and having the freedom to rebel.
Fashion became a way for punks to convey a message to the public by visually expressing their noncompliant attitude and individualistic nature. 80s punks wore clothes that set themselves apart from the rest by rebelling against the limitations that society continued to put in place. By simply looking different in a world where everybody wanted to be the same, meant that punks could define themselves as individuals and nonconformists. Punk fashion in the 80s was one of the most shocking youth movements the world had ever seen. They dared to rock the status quo beyond the imagination of any previous generation. In the end, they created their own fashion trend in the 80s that many today still try to imitate.
Where Did Punk Come From?Although Punk initially started in the 1970s, it was 80s that made punk fashion a trend in its own right. The global punk movement took off in many places around the world, but it was both the UK and USA that largely influenced the world in the late 70s through to the 80s in punk music and fashion.
Exactly when and where punk rock was born is still something of a debate. Or did it emerge from London's pubs in smoke filled back rooms? In terms of music, it was probably the United States that initially began the start of the punk movement, way before the Sex Pistols' Never Mind the Bollocks came on the scene. Interestingly, the first concrete punk rock scene appeared in the mid '70s in New York.
Many believe that the British punk music scene was inspired by American bands such as the Ramones. Yet many also feel that it was Brits that inspired the world with their aesthetic punk antifashion liberation. Although the UK equally added to the music scene, it was the current social issues that spurred the British into making it more than simply a type of music but moncler uk outlet a way of life.
